Can Drain Cleaner Unclog a Toilet?

The simple answer is yes, but only in certain situations.

A toilet-safe drain cleaner may help remove minor clogs caused by:

  • Toilet paper buildup
  • Organic waste
  • Soap residue
  • Light mineral deposits

However, drain cleaners cannot remove every blockage. If the clog is caused by a toy, excessive paper towels, sanitary products, or damaged plumbing, a drain cleaner alone may not solve the problem.

Before using any product, make sure it is specifically designed for toilets.


Does Drain Cleaner Unclog a Toilet Every Time?

Many people ask, Does Drain Cleaner Unclog a Toilet completely? Unfortunately, the answer is no.

Drain cleaners work best on soft organic materials that can be dissolved or broken down. They are less effective on solid objects or severe blockages.

If your toilet continues to clog after using a cleaner, there may be a larger issue, such as:

  • Sewer line blockage
  • Pipe damage
  • Tree root intrusion
  • Foreign objects inside the drain
  • Heavy mineral buildup

In these situations, professional plumbing service is usually the safest option.

When Should You Avoid Drain Cleaner?

There are situations where using a drain cleaner is not recommended.

Avoid using one if:

  • The toilet is completely overflowing.
  • You suspect a toy or solid object is stuck.
  • Multiple drains are clogged.
  • The toilet has been treated with another chemical cleaner.
  • You suspect pipe damage.

Using chemicals in these situations may make repairs more difficult.


Better Alternatives for Stubborn Toilet Clogs

If a drain cleaner does not work, consider these safer alternatives.

Use a Plunger

A flange plunger is often the best first step for removing common toilet clogs.

Try a Toilet Auger

A toilet auger can reach deeper blockages without damaging the toilet.

Use Warm Water

Warm water may soften light organic blockages.

Call a Professional Plumber

Professional plumbers have advanced equipment for removing stubborn clogs safely.

Mistakes to Avoid

Avoid these common mistakes when dealing with a clogged toilet:

  • Using too much drain cleaner
  • Mixing different cleaning chemicals
  • Ignoring recurring clogs
  • Flushing non-flushable items
  • Using boiling water on porcelain toilets
  • Waiting too long to call a plumber

Proper care keeps your plumbing safe and efficient.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can Drain Cleaner Unclog a Toilet safely?

Yes, if you use a product specifically designed for toilets and follow the manufacturer's instructions. However, it works best for minor organic clogs.

Does Drain Cleaner Unclog a Toilet instantly?

Not always. Most products require time to break down the blockage before flushing.

What is the best Drain Cleaner for Clogged Toilet?

The best option is a toilet-safe cleaner designed to remove organic waste without damaging plumbing. For recurring clogs, professional drain cleaning is often more effective.

Can I use any Drain Cleaner for Toilet Clog?

No. Always choose a cleaner labeled as safe for toilets. Products made for sinks or showers may damage toilet plumbing or porcelain.

Why does my toilet keep clogging?

Frequent clogs can be caused by excessive toilet paper, foreign objects, hard water deposits, sewer line issues, or damaged pipes.

Should I use a plunger before drain cleaner?

Yes. A plunger is usually the safest first method for clearing a minor toilet clog.

Can chemical drain cleaners damage pipes?

Frequent use of harsh chemicals may affect certain plumbing materials, especially in older systems.

When should I call a plumber?

If the clog persists, returns repeatedly, or affects multiple drains, it is time to contact a professional plumber.
